Not Wanted - Landrover/Hilux Parts!

Three days ago we started re-organising our stores here in a damp, rainy SW Ghana. Lovely job, which I chose to oversee. As a result I have 12 plywood boxes (each box being about a cubic meter!!!) containing 50% Hilux and 50% landrover parts. The parts are far too numerous to list, but I do have spreadsheets of part numbers and descriptions. Ranges from headlight bulbs to crankshafts! The vehicles are pre-defender landrover 110 (2.5 na diesel) and 2.8 diesel solid front axle hilux parts. Now I am not trying to do biz or sabotage Matt S.... These parts will be eventually auctioned to "dealers" here in Ghana, and we will probly only hang on to them for a month or so, but while I have them and on the remote chance that anyone passing Ghana needs something badly then drop me a line, 'cause it could be I have it. Parts would be free to someone in need (or a small donation to our hospital pauper's fund).
Just to bear in mind for the next few weeks, after that they are gone!

going...going...

Gone! All sold to a big fat Ashanti landrover "dealer" who is a good mate and got a super price for a hell of a lot of gear. However If anyone ever needs ANY vehicle parts in Ghana (Kumase) then call Richard Owusu on 0244245427 he is a decent guy, won't rip you off and knows Kumase magazin (massive 10 football pitch sized car & truck parts market) like the back of his extremely large hand. He also has a very nice semi-prepped Defender (which used to be mine :-( for sale with OME suspension, detroit locker and some Mantec gizmos... on the bloody rare off chance that someone is looking for a expedition vehicle in Ghana!
